SubjectRe: drivers/block/elevator.c:249
On Wed, Mar 24 2004, Zwane Mwaikambo wrote:
> I'm hitting the following WARN_ON constantly on a slow (133MHz) SMP box
> with Fast SCSI for disks. Kernel is 2.6.5-rc2-mm1, i'll be trying
> 2.6.5-rc2-mm2 shortly. The warning crops up as early as the bootscripts.
>
> Badness in elv_remove_request at drivers/block/elevator.c:249
> Call Trace:
> [<c034ab67>] elv_remove_request+0x77/0x80
> [<c03a3432>] scsi_request_fn+0x432/0x4f0

Known bug in that kernel, just go to the next one...
